The Zona Rio is a fashionable middle class Tijuana neighborhood known for its shopping, night clubs, and restaurants. It is dominated by the Paseo de los Héroes, a wide, divided and usually very busy street.

Tijuana is a city in Baja California, Mexico, just across the border from San Diego, California, United States. The city has grown from a small border town with a salacious reputation during the Prohibition Era in the United States into a large, modern city with a sizable middle class.
